CSS滚动条是一种常见的网页布局技术,用于将页面的内容展示在可控的范围内。在大多数网站中,滚动条是用于控制页面中内容滚动的。然而,有些人可能会遇到一些问题,例如滚动条超出边界才显示。本文将介绍如何在CSS中实现滚动条超出才显示。
CSS的滚动条实现原理是通过设置容器元素的max-width和max-height属性来实现的。当滚动条超出容器边界时,它会显示一个提示信息,告诉用户滚动到指定位置才能看到内容。为了实现超出才显示的效果,需要在CSS中设置滚动条的display属性为flex,并在超出边界时使用flex-wrap属性将滚动条设置为 wrap。
下面是一个示例代码,演示了如何在CSS中实现滚动条超出才显示:
“`html
<div></div>
在这个示例中,大家使用了max-width和max-height属性来设置容器元素的宽度和高度。同时,大家使用了flex-wrap属性来设置滚动条的 wrap状态。当滚动条超出容器边界时,它会显示一个提示信息,并提示用户滚动到指定位置才能看到内容。
在CSS中,大家可以使用style属性来设置滚动条的样式。在这个示例中,大家使用了flex-box布局来设置滚动条的样式。通过将display属性设置为flex,大家可以使用flex-direction属性和justify-content属性来设置滚动条的排列方式和方向。同时,大家可以使用align-items属性来设置滚动条的对齐方式。通过将这些属性设置为值,大家可以设置滚动条的宽度和高度,以及在超出边界时显示的提示信息。
通过使用flex-box布局,大家可以在CSS中实现滚动条超出才显示的效果。无论用户滚动到多少位置,滚动条都不会超出容器边界,而是提示用户滚动到指定位置才能看到内容。